The Office Manager oversees daily operations of a large dermatology practice, ensuring smooth clinical and administrative functions.
They manage staff hiring, training, scheduling, and performance evaluations, often stepping into clinical roles as needed.
The role includes supervising payroll, maintaining patient satisfaction, collaborating with healthcare teams, and partnering with regional managers on goals and budgets.
Proficiency with EMR systems, understanding of HIPAA, and strong leadership and communication skills are essential.
The position requires physical ability to perform office tasks, with a focus on fostering a positive environment.
Minimum qualifications include a high school diploma, healthcare or business degree preferred, and familiarity with relevant software.
